Output 514587fe3e9ae7241de37243c0cd98429a662261040792ca1a63a963eb6fff8d:11

value
449360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f7f9e2cd9efbff3e14cca7ee7a636c3855ca602 OP_EQUAL
address
37UmNg4TUuf8nuA3fVePUvC2rTU5A7Nhtk
transaction
514587fe3e9ae7241de37243c0cd98429a662261040792ca1a63a963eb6fff8d
confirmations
363756
spent
true